Definition and Role of Calcium-Based Road Treatment Materials

Calcium-based road treatment materials are mineral compounds used to manage ice, snow, dust, and weak road surfaces.

Common forms include calcium chloride, calcium carbonate, and calcium magnesium acetate. Their roles differ according to composition, weather, and pavement condition. Calcium chloride attracts moisture and releases heat when dissolving, helping melt ice at low temperatures. Calcium carbonate is more often used in soil stabilization and aggregate adjustment.

These materials support safer and more durable roads when applied correctly. Deicing treatments can reduce ice bonding before freezing occurs. Dust-control products bind fine particles on unpaved roads, improving visibility near homes and work areas.

In soil treatment, calcium can reduce plasticity and improve compaction. Field crews still need accurate spreading equipment. Too little material may fail quickly. Too much can increase runoff concerns and waste.

Performance depends on temperature, traffic, drainage, and surface type.

A professional assessment should review local weather records and pavement data before selection. Storage also matters. Moisture can harden some products and reduce handling quality.

Calcium treatment is useful, but not perfect. It can accelerate corrosion on certain metals and affect nearby vegetation when mismanaged.

Suppliers should provide composition data, application guidance, safety documents, and test results. Independent sampling remains wise, because product labels alone cannot describe every road condition.

Key Selection Criteria for Evaluating Global Suppliers

When evaluating the Top 10 Calcium Road Treatment Suppliers Worldwide, price should not lead the decision. Product consistency matters more during freezing rain, night shifts, and repeated applications. The USGS Mineral Commodity Summaries 2024 identifies calcium chloride as a major deicing material, with supply linked to natural brine and chemical production. Buyers should request recent certificates for calcium chloride concentration, insoluble content, moisture, and particle size. Traceability matters.

A reliable supplier should provide independent laboratory results, batch identification, and clear technical data sheets. ASTM testing methods can help compare materials across countries. The Federal Highway Administration emphasizes calibrated application rates and pavement protection in winter maintenance guidance. Ask suppliers to explain their recommended dosage for temperatures below -10°C, not only mild frost. Test the lot. Field trials on one route can reveal residue, tracking, and refreezing behavior before a larger contract begins.

Logistics deserve equal attention. Review port access, inland transport, warehouse capacity, emergency inventory, and delivery history during peak storms. The International Energy Agency’s critical minerals reporting repeatedly shows how transport disruptions can amplify supply risks, even when production remains available. That lesson applies here, although calcium chloride is not classified as a critical mineral. Environmental documentation should cover chloride runoff, packaging, and storage controls. Some suppliers provide impressive documents but weak response times. That gap is easy to miss. Supplier scorecards should therefore combine verified quality, delivered cost, technical support, and measured winter performance.

Product Quality, Applications, and Supply Capabilities

Top 10 Calcium Road Treatment Suppliers Worldwide

Reliable calcium road treatment begins with consistent product quality. Calcium chloride should meet clear purity, moisture, and particle-size specifications. Each batch needs a certificate of analysis and traceable production records. Buyers should also review insoluble content, packaging strength, and storage guidance. Small differences matter. Wet, contaminated material can clog spreaders and reduce melting performance.

Road authorities use calcium products for snow and ice control, dust suppression, and unpaved-road stabilization. Flake, pellet, and liquid forms suit different equipment and climates. In cold regions, concentrated brine can support faster application. On gravel roads, controlled calcium dosing helps retain surface moisture. Field teams should test a small route section first. Local weather can challenge standard dosage tables.

Supply capability separates dependable suppliers from occasional sellers. Strong candidates maintain multiple production sites, flexible packaging, export documentation, and practical delivery schedules. They can support bulk trucks, supersacks, or smaller bags without changing specifications. Emergency stock is valuable before winter demand rises. However, no supplier is flawless. A polished certificate cannot replace independent sampling, clear communication, and realistic lead times. Buyers should compare delivered cost, not only the quoted material price. Supplier audits, trial orders, and seasonal performance records provide stronger evidence than marketing claims.

No. Market Dimension Verified Technical or Market Data Relevance to Road Treatment Suppliers Trend Shaping the Market
1 Chemical Identity Calcium chloride; chemical formula CaCl2; CAS Registry Number 10043-52-4; relative molecular mass approximately 110.98 g/mol for the anhydrous compound. Standardized chemical identification supports consistent purchasing specifications, safety documentation, and cross-border compliance. Procurement is increasingly specification-based rather than brand-based, with buyers comparing purity, form, concentration, and traceability.
2 Commercial Product Forms Common road-treatment formats include liquid brine, flakes, pellets, and granules. Product concentration and moisture content vary by specification. Multiple formats allow suppliers to serve anti-icing, pre-wetting, de-icing, and stockpile-management applications. Demand is shifting toward application-ready liquids and calibrated granular products that improve dosing accuracy.
3 Eutectic Performance A calcium chloride-water solution reaches its lowest reported freezing point at approximately −51°C near 29.6% calcium chloride by mass. The low eutectic temperature is a key differentiator for winter-service regions that experience severe cold conditions. Suppliers are emphasizing temperature-specific formulations instead of using one standard concentration for every climate.
4 Heat of Dissolution Dissolving anhydrous calcium chloride in water is exothermic, releasing approximately 81 kJ/mol under standard reference conditions. The heat released during dissolution can accelerate melting and reduce the delay before treatment becomes effective. Cold-weather agencies are evaluating products according to speed of activation as well as total chemical cost.
5 Moisture Absorption Calcium chloride is strongly hygroscopic and readily absorbs moisture from the atmosphere. Hygroscopicity helps retain brine on pavement but requires moisture-resistant packaging, covered storage, and appropriate handling controls. Packaging quality, warehouse conditions, and bulk-storage design are becoming important supplier-selection criteria.
6 Water Solubility Calcium chloride has high water solubility; published reference data report approximately 74.5 g per 100 mL of water at 20°C for the anhydrous salt. High solubility supports the production of concentrated liquid de-icers and reduces undissolved residue during solution preparation. Liquid delivery systems and on-site brine-making equipment are expanding in highway and municipal operations.
7 Application Temperature Calcium chloride generally remains effective at lower temperatures than sodium chloride, although actual performance depends on concentration, pavement temperature, traffic, snow type, and application rate. Suppliers must provide temperature-performance data rather than relying only on a generic “low-temperature” claim. Customers are adopting weather-data-driven spreading plans to match product selection with pavement conditions.
8 Operational Efficiency Anti-icing applies liquid before a storm, while de-icing applies solid or liquid chemicals after snow or ice has formed; the suitable method depends on forecast and pavement conditions. Suppliers increasingly compete on complete treatment systems, including product, storage, metering, and application guidance. Digital route optimization, calibrated spreaders, and pavement-temperature sensors are improving material-use control.
9 Environmental and Infrastructure Factors Chloride-based de-icers can contribute to chloride loading in soil and surface water and may accelerate corrosion of metals and damage some concrete or vegetation under unsuitable conditions. Product stewardship, correct dosing, drainage management, and post-season monitoring are essential parts of responsible supply. Public agencies are balancing winter safety with corrosion reduction, aquatic protection, and lower overall chloride discharge.
10 Supplier Evaluation Criteria Key purchasing indicators include assay or concentration, moisture level, particle-size distribution, packaging integrity, safety data, delivery capacity, and batch consistency. These measurable criteria allow buyers to compare global suppliers without relying on brand recognition alone. Long-term contracts increasingly include quality certificates, continuity-of-supply commitments, logistics planning, and sustainability reporting.

Reference basis: PubChem compound data for calcium chloride; standard calcium chloride phase-behavior and solubility references; Federal Highway Administration guidance on anti-icing and de-icing practices. Performance varies with formulation, weather, pavement, and application conditions.
